Chapter 1: Embracing the Gig Economy
The gig economy, often referred to as the freelance economy, is a growing trend that provides individuals with the opportunity to work independently and on a project-by-project basis. Here's why it's worth embracing:
Flexibility: Freelancers enjoy unparalleled flexibility in their work schedules. You decide when and where you work, allowing for a better work-life balance.
Diverse Opportunities: The gig economy spans various industries, from graphic design to content writing, web development to consulting. There's a niche for everyone.
Potential for Higher Earnings: Many freelancers find they can earn more than in traditional employment, especially with the ability to set their own rates.
Chapter 2: Building a Successful Freelance Career
Thriving in the gig economy requires strategic planning and a proactive approach. Here's how to build a successful freelance career:
Identify Your Niche: Find your passion and expertise. Specializing in a niche allows you to stand out and attract the right clients.
Create an Impressive Portfolio: Showcase your work in an online portfolio or website. Potential clients want to see your skills in action.
Network and Market Yourself: Building relationships within your industry and effectively marketing your services are essential for finding clients and opportunities.
Chapter 3: Navigating the Challenges
While freelancing offers numerous benefits, it also comes with its share of challenges. Be prepared to tackle:
Income Instability: Freelancers may experience fluctuating income. Save and budget wisely to cushion against lean times.
Self-Discipline: Working independently requires self-motivation and discipline. Establish a structured routine to stay productive.
Client Management: Not all clients are easy to work with. Learn effective communication and negotiation skills to maintain positive client relationships.
Chapter 4: Embracing Success in the Gig Economy
To truly thrive as a freelancer, embrace the principles of continuous learning and adaptability. Keep the following in mind:
Skill Enhancement: Stay updated with industry trends and invest in your skills. Continuous learning can set you apart from the competition.
Diversify Income Streams: Consider offering various services or products related to your niche to create multiple income streams.
Seek Balance: Maintain a work-life balance that suits your needs and priorities. Avoid burnout by setting boundaries.
